Materials Data on Sc(CuS)3 by Materials Project

Sc(CuS)3 crystallizes in the trigonal R-3 space group. The structure is three-dimensional. Sc3+ is bonded to six equivalent S2- atoms to form ScS6 octahedra that share corners with twelve equivalent CuS4 tetrahedra, edges with three equivalent ScS6 octahedra, and edges with six equivalent CuS4 tetrahedra. There are three shorter (2.62 Å) and three longer (2.63 Å) Sc–S bond lengths. Cu1+ is bonded to four equivalent S2- atoms to form CuS4 tetrahedra that share corners with four equivalent ScS6 octahedra, corners with six equivalent CuS4 tetrahedra, edges with two equivalent ScS6 octahedra, and edges with three equivalent CuS4 tetrahedra. The corner-sharing octahedra tilt angles range from 14–56°. There are a spread of Cu–S bond distances ranging from 2.30–2.42 Å. S2- is bonded in a 6-coordinate geometry to two equivalent Sc3+ and four equivalent Cu1+ atoms.
